1. Overview of the Bronx

The Bronx is one of the five boroughs of New York City, and it is known for being the home of Yankee Stadium, the Bronx Zoo, and the New York Botanical Garden. The borough is also home to a diverse range of neighborhoods, each with its own unique culture and history.

Morris Park: Morris Park is a middle-class neighborhood located in the eastern part of the Bronx. The area is known for its tree-lined streets and well-kept homes. There are also a number of schools, churches, and other community organizations located in Morris Park.

Belmont: Belmont is a largely Italian-American neighborhood located in the west-central part of the Bronx. The area is known for its restaurants, cafes, and bakeries. There are also a number of parks and playgrounds located throughout Belmont.

Fordham: Fordham is a neighborhood located in the northwest corner of the Bronx. The area is home to Fordham University, as well as a number of other colleges and universities. Fordham is also a popular shopping destination, with several malls and department stores located within its boundaries.
